Indian telecom service provider Airtel has announced the launch of its 5G Plus services in Guwahati. Recently, the company launched its 5G services in Gurugram and Panipat. Airtel 5G Plus services are also available in Delhi, Mumbai, Chennai, Bengaluru, Hyderabad, Siliguri, Nagpur, Pune, and Varanasi.

The Airtel 5G services in Guwahati are currently live at G S Road, Guwahati Medical College and Hospital (GMCH), Dispur College, Ganeshguri, Christian Basti, Sree Nagar, Zoo Road, Lachit Nagar, Ulubari, Bhangagarh, Beltola, and few other select locations. The telco has also said that it will extend its network making the 5G Plus services available across Guwahati in due course of time.

“I am thrilled to announce the launch of Airtel 5G Plus in Guwahati. Airtel customers can now experience ultrafast network and enjoy speeds upto 20-30 times faster than the current 4G speeds. We are in the process of lighting up the entire city which will allow customers to enjoy superfast access to High-definition video streaming, gaming, multiple chatting, instant uploading of photos, and more,” said Rajnish Verma, CEO, Bharti Airtel, Assam and North East.

According to Airtel, the 5G Plus services will be available to customers in a phased manner. The telco also claims that the Airtel 5G Plus services will offer an enhanced voice experience and higher internet speeds. Customers can avail of the Airtel 5G Plus services with their existing 4G data plans until the rollout is complete. Airtel 4G SIM is already 5G enabled and will work on all 5G smartphones.
